It is easy to maintain
uPVC is durable and energy efficient, but it still needs some attention to maintain its appearance. Fortunately, this is simple to accomplish and doesn't require any specialist equipment or cleaners. In most cases, you'll need a sponge or cloth that has been soaked in warm, soapy water. Avoid using cream cleaners or scouring pads as they are abrasive and could permanently damage the uPVC's shiny surface. You may also try using baby wipes since they are gentle on all surfaces and won't leave any streaks or stains.
Regular cleaning of uPVC frames can help prevent the growth of dirt and mould that could affect the appearance of your home. If your windows show signs of accumulation of mould or fungus it is crucial to clean them as quickly as you can. This will allow you to maintain the health of your family and ensure that your uPVC windows remain watertight and energy-efficient. Follow these easy steps to clean moldy uPVC frames:
Open your windows and vacuum the interior of the frames, paying particular focus on crevices and corners in which dirt tends to accumulate. Mix warm water and mild detergent in the bucket. Dip your toothbrush that is soft-bristled into the solution and scrub away any dirt or grime. Once you've cleaned out all the loose dirt, wash the frame with clean water and dry it with an unabrasive cloth.
If your uPVC window isn't opening properly, you might need to grease both the hinges and locking mechanisms. This will lessen stiffness, making it easier to open and shut your windows. Select a lubricant designed specifically for uPVC from the many options available at your local hardware store.
